Job Description

The City of Merritt is seeking a Cross Connection Control Coordinator to join the Public Works team. The Public Works team is a small team that responds to requests and overall tasks involved in the upkeep of the City of Merritt's infrastructure, including roads, snowplowing, utilities, sanitation, airport, parks and cemetery. This position is responsible for administering, implementing and enforcing the City's Cross Connection Control and Backflow Prevention Program in accordance wit the BC Building Code, Drinking Water Protection Act, an CSA B64 standards.  This position conducts cross connection inspections, oversees backflow assembly testing, supports the water metering program, and performs routine water monitoring activities.  As part of a small municipal team, the incumbent is also required to provide operational support across the Public Works and assist with other duties as operational needs arise. 

RESPONSIBILITIES

Cross Connection Control Program

  • Administer, coordinate, and maintain the City's Cross Connection Control Program.
  • Conduct on-site cross connection inspections for residential, commercial, industrial, and institutional properties.
  • Assess hazards, determine required levels of protection, and ensure compliance with BC regulations and CSA B64 standards.
  • Review plumbing plans, permit applications, and new construction for appropriate backflow prevention.
  • Issue correspondence related to non-compliance, testing requirements, and corrective actions.
  • Maintain records of assemblies, test results, inspection findings, and compliance activities.

Backflow Testing & Oversight

  • Conduct testing of backflow prevention assemblies in accordance with certification requirements.
  • Coordinate and review annual testing results submitted by external certified testers.
  • Identify deficiencies and ensure timely corrective actions by property owners.

Water Meter Reading & Maintenance

  • Perform water meter readings, inspections, troubleshooting, and basic maintenance.
  • Support installation, replacement, and verification of meters as required.
  • Maintain accurate meter data and support billing accuracy through field verification.

Water Sampling & System Monitoring

  • Collect routine drinking water samples in accordance with Interior Health permit requirements.
  • Conduct chlorine residual testing, temperature checks, and other field water-quality parameters.
  • Conduct fire hydrant flow testing, assist with watermain flushing, reservoir cleaning, and general water system upkeep as needed.

General Public Works Support

  • Assist with Utility or Public Works operations in other areas during staffing shortages, emergencies, or periods of high workload.
  • Provide technical support, respond to customer inquiries, and represent the City in a professional manner.
Qualifications

REQUIRED EDUCATION, TRAINING & EXPERIENCE

  • BC Water and Waste Association (BCWWA) Backflow Assembly Tester Certification or equivalent, Cross Connection Control Inspector Certification
  • A degree or diploma in environmental science, civil engineering, or a related field is an asset
  • Experience in water systems management or a related field
  • Experience with FAST and Neptune 360 software or related equivalent
  • Additional qualifications such as a Class 3 Driver's License, certifications in water distribution, treatment and/or collection, confined space entry certification etc., are an asset.
